This newfound body and form is the result of a handful of fast-acting ingredients: tamarind seed extract (plant-based hyaluronic acid) helps to plump each hair fiber; orange essential oil and vitamins B3, B5, B6, B8 & B7 soothe the scalp; wheat microproteins fill in gaps between hair cuticles for fuller locks; cimentrio complex combats further damage from environmental aggressors.

For the best results, Rene Furterer recommends massaging the product into the hair in circular motions from the nape of the neck to the top of the head. Leave it on for one to three minutes to allow the ingredients to work their magic before rinsing well.
